A George V silver and tortoiseshell oval trinket box, plain body raised on cabriole legs, hinged tortoiseshell lid inlaid with central paterae between scrolling ribbon tied swags, floral decorated rim, lined interior London, 1911, 6.5 x 9.5 cm and a similar pair of dressing table candlesticks with removable sconces, each 14 cm H, Birmingham, 1912 all by William Comyns. Condition: very good structurally and cosmetically, light wear from ordinary use, trinket box not an exact match to candlesticks
An eighty-six piece mid century part-service of Gorham sterling silver flatware in the Rondo pattern to include: large forks x 9 18.5 cm, smaller forks x 17 17 cm, large knives x 9 22.5 cm (steel blades), soup spoons x 8 16.5 cm, dessert spoons x 16 15 cm, coffee spoons x 2 11 cm, table spoons x 2 21.5 cm, oyster forks x 4 14.5 cm, with a selection of serving spoons, ladles, etc., all stamped Gorham Sterling Rondo, except for salad servers with bakelite handles (unmarked). Total weighable silver (excluding knives and salad servers, cake slice) 1552g. Gross weight 2555g, in good overall condition, light wear, slight tarnishing, no crests or initials
